The Campo Cemetery is the final resting place for hundreds of North American immigrants that came to settle in the town of Santa Barbara D'Oeste, Brazil, right after the U.S. civil war. It was here that both the first baptist church and methodist church were established within brazil. Many tombstones have english inscriptions on them with a wealth of historical data.
